Going on an Arcade Adventure in Fishing Break
Modern Gamer - Fishing Break

Going on an Arcade Adventure in Fishing Break

August 31, 2024 Marie Brownhill

This week Modern Gamer columnist Marie Brownhill reviews Fishing Break for the Nintendo Switch. Instead of a slow and detailed simulation, this mobile port is all about fun and offers players arcade fishing in 22 locations in eight worlds.
